J & R Motors Locations & Hours near Houston
J & R Motors - Cloverdale
22623 Road M, Cloverdale OH 45827 Phone Number:(419) 488-2741Hours may fluctuate
Distance:995.57 miles
J & R Motors - Riverside
11066 Hole Ave, Riverside CA 92505 Phone Number:(951) 688-3717Hours may fluctuate
Distance:1,330.15 miles
J & R Motors - West Milford
2925 State Highway 23 North, West Milford NJ 07480 Phone Number:(973) 697-4815Hours may fluctuate
Distance:1,413.96 miles